Intercooler water spray?
Magnum335:
Quite effective on a subaru wrx sti... Will it do much rigged up onto my full size allisport?
smo:
No, i dont think your landy moves fast enough to make the water jet/mist work, you might end up with a wet intercooler suffering heatr soak because the water is adsorbing the heat and trapping it against the cooler due to low air flow, thus reducing performance...on the other hand it might not!
Magnum335:
Spoke to allisport about it and they say the temperatures arent high enough in a diesel to make much difference.
